A Punjab court issued a non-bailable warrant against nine people, including Punjab Speaker Kultar Singh Sandhwan and two cabinet ministers, Gurmeet Singh Meet Hayer and Laljit Singh Bhullar, on Tuesday.
The politicians were not able to appear in court on their due date. A case was registered against them for organising a dharna in August 2020. During the dharna, they were protesting against the deaths of several people amidst consumption of poisonous alcoholic liquor in the border districts of Amritsar and Tarn Taran.
